In another episode of our recurring Policy & Regulatory Roundtable, Karen Ubell, Partner at Goodwin, joins Patrick Murck to discuss the SEC and CFTC's joint guidance on crypto assets and break down the framework. Karen warns its 'express promises' approach 'encourages no disclosures,' an unusual position for an agency 'founded on the basis of full and fair disclosure.' They also cover how the framework cites the 2017 SAFT (which she and Patrick both contributed to) as a valid mechanism a decade after the SEC was rumored to hate it, whether CLARITY actually crosses the finish line. Note: This episode was recorded before the Senate Banking voted to advance the CLARITY Act.
